Ориентация Custom Tab-bar - PullRequest
       14

Ориентация Custom Tab-bar

0 голосов
/ 29 февраля 2012

Я добавил 5 UINavigationController в моем главном окне.Например,

[self.window addSubview:navgContForBuzzyRequest.view];
[self.window addSubview:navgContForMyBuzzies.view];
[self.window addSubview:navgContForNewBuzzies.view];
[self.window addSubview:navgContForSetting.view];
[self.window addSubview:navigationController.view];

, когда я комментирую выше 4 addSubView, мое приложение выполняет нормальную ориентацию, но как только я раскомментирую один UINavigationController выше [self.window addSubview:navigationController.view]; моя ориентация для последнего addSubview - это блок.

Насколько я заметил, представление, которое у меня есть, сначала addSubview дает ответ только делегату Orientation

, может кто-нибудь подсказать мне, что я делаю неправильно

1 Ответ

0 голосов
/ 29 февраля 2012

хорошо, у вас возникла проблема, это происходит, потому что вы добавляете navigationController в качестве подвида в окне, чтобы первый вид был установлен по умолчанию для rootViewController, чтобы методы делегирования ориентации first были только вызовами.

попробуйте это

self.window.rootViewController=navgContForBuzzyRequest;
self.window.rootViewController=navgContForMyBuzzies;
self.window.rootViewController=navgContForNewBuzzies;
self.window.rootViewController=navgContForSetting;
self.window.rootViewController=navigationController;
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...